How Long Should You Stay in a Drug Rehab Center?
Deciding to enter a drug rehab center is a brave step toward recovery. Some of the common questions folks ask when considering treatment is: How long ought to I keep in a drug rehab center? The reply will not be the same for everybody because recovery depends on individual needs, the severity of addiction, and personal circumstances. Understanding the options and factors that affect treatment length can assist you make the best determination for lasting sobriety.
Why Length of Stay Matters in Drug Rehab
The period of time you spend in rehab can directly impact your possibilities of success. Addiction just isn't simply a bad habit; it is a complex illness that impacts the brain and behavior. Recovery requires time, construction, and professional support. Research shows that longer treatment often leads to raised outcomes because it offers individuals more time to heal physically, address emotional issues, and be taught coping strategies for life after rehab.
Typical Lengths of Keep in Rehab Programs
Drug rehab programs are generally structured into totally different durations to suit a wide range of needs. Common options include:
28–30 Day Programs
These short-term programs are the most typical entry point for many seeking treatment. A 30-day rehab program permits individuals to detox, stabilize, and begin therapy. This timeframe may be efficient for those with mild addictions or for people who can not commit to longer stays on account of work or family obligations. However, while 30 days could be a robust start, it might not be enough to fully address long-term behavioral changes.
60-Day Programs
A 60-day rehab program offers more time for therapy and support. Clients have additional weeks to give attention to the foundation causes of their addiction, practice coping mechanisms, and build stronger foundations for sober living. This option provides a balance between short-term comfort and extended recovery support.
ninety-Day Programs
Many experts recommend ninety-day rehab programs as the gold customary for long-term recovery. Staying three months permits for deeper healing, more intensive therapy, and time to adjust to new routines. Research recommend that people who complete ninety days of treatment are more likely to take care of sobriety after leaving the center. It's particularly helpful for individuals with extreme or long-term addictions.
Long-Term Residential Treatment
For some, even ninety days will not be enough. Long-term rehab centers supply programs that last six months to a year. These are designed for people with chronic relapse hitales or co-occurring mental health disorders. Long-term treatment gives residents a stable environment to rebuild their lives, achieve employment skills, and reintegrate into society with sturdy help systems.
Factors That Determine How Long You Ought to Keep
The precise size of stay in a drug rehab center depends on several personal factors, including:
Severity of Addiction: Individuals with long-standing or extreme addictions often need extended care.
Type of Substance Used: Some medicine, equivalent to opioids or methamphetamines, might require longer treatment on account of their sturdy physical and psychological effects.
Co-Occurring Problems: People struggling with both addiction and mental health conditions benefit from longer programs that address each issues.
Support System at Home: A robust and supportive home environment might make shorter programs more efficient, while these without stable assist may have longer treatment.
Personal Progress: Every particular person’s journey is unique. Progress ought to be monitored by professionals who can recommend whether or not additional time is necessary.
Making the Right Alternative for Recovery
While the concept of staying in rehab for a number of months may seem overwhelming, it is important to do not forget that recovery is a lifelong journey. The time spent in a rehab center is a small however critical investment in building a healthier, sober future. Committing to the appropriate size of stay increases the possibilities of long-term success and reduces the risk of relapse.
Ultimately, the best way to resolve how long it's best to stay in a drug rehab center is to seek the advice of with addiction specialists. They can assess your situation, recommend the right program length, and guide you through a personalized treatment plan.
